To analyze and explore the relationship between lactase activity and the structure of intestinal flora in infants under 1 year old. Method: Our hospital selected 60 infants and young children in the Haizhu Maternity and Child Health Hospital from August 2019 to September 2020 as the research objects. The infants in the experimental group were diagnosed as lactose intolerant infants, the control group were normal infants, and the experimental group and control group had 30 cases each. The relationship between lactase activity and intestinal flora structure. Result: The experimental group had fewer beneficial bacteria in the intestinal tract than the control group, but improved lactase activity by correcting the structure of the intestinal flora and alleviating symptoms of lactose intolerance. Conclusion: Infants and young children are prone to non-infectious diarrhea, and the causes are more complicated, but most of them are related to lactose intolerance. When infants and young children develop lactose intolerance, it is necessary to pay attention to the lack of beneficial bacteria in the intestinal tract. Targeted supplementation of probiotics (such as Lactobacillus reuteri, Clostridium butyricum, etc.) can correct the intestinal flora, improve lactase activity, and relieve symptoms of lactose intolerance.

The relationship between articulatory deficits and the development of syntax in children with severe articulation problems was investigated. Subjects in the experimental group were 30 normal elementary school children, enrolled in grades one through three, who had severe problems with articulation. Thirty normal children, free from any articulation errors, served as a control group. Children with defective articulation performed significantly less well in the areas of grammatical usage, and used shorter sentences. The relationship between phonological and syntactical errors is discussed, with implications for therapy.

Probiotics are a group of active microorganisms, which benefit the host by colonizing and changing the composition of host flora. It is of great significance to promote the development of human gastrointestinal nutrition and health by regulating the host mucosal and systemic immune function or regulating the balance of intestinal flora. The purpose of this study is to analyze the production activity of the enzyme, evaluate its biological characteristics and safety as a preventive drug, and provide reference for the research of enzyme production and compound enzyme preparation by probiotics. In this study, four groups of probiotics were set up: Clostridium butyricum experimental group, Lactobacillus plantarum experimental group, drinking water control group, and Bacillus licheniformis experimental group. In addition, a variety of complex enzyme experiments were set up to study the influence on the digestive tract and single factor experiment. The results showed that probiotics and compound enzyme preparations could significantly promote the intestinal digestibility. Under the effect of probiotics, the weight of the chicken was almost 1 Jin heavier than that of the control group, and the average digestibility was increased by 4.3%. The effect of the enzyme on digestibility is stronger than that of probiotics, but the final effect tends to be stable.

This study has explored the valence of sibship that may empower the self-esteem of children with asthma at the interpersonal, environmental control competence, emotionality management, and body-image levels. It has been assumed that the relationship between siblings may have a moderating effect on the negative impact that asthma has on child’s development. Seventy children suffering from chronic asthma have been involved: 40 children with siblings (experimental group) and 30 sibling-free children (control group). The children with asthma have exhibited higher levels of self-esteem in comparison with the sibling-free children. The results of the study, at the clinical significance level, highlight how meaningful could be the involvement of healthy siblings to support the development, and to ease the compliance of children suffering from asthma. The outcomes have confirmed the supportive valence of sibship for the self-esteem of the children with asthma.

The tremendous potential for autogenic feedback training in helping smokers to deal with their anxiety before and after termination as well as the need to make autogenic feedback training in a practical method for smoking termination prompted this study which: (1) investigated the changes in smoking activity in subjects who have had autogenic feedback training and those who have not; (2) investigated the relationship between the success in performing autogenic feedback and the success in smoking termination; and (3) investigated the effect of autogenic feedback training on anxiety reduction before and after smoking termination. Twenty-three subjects were randomly assigned to two groups. The first group received the autogenic feedback training initially while the second group served as the control. This control group became a second experimental group upon the completion of the first phase. The results of the study revealed that the autogenic feedback training was an effective adjunct to a smoking termination program. Eighty-one per cent reduction in smoking activity was found for the subjects that received the training.

The authors investigated the effect of the Peer Mediation with Young Children (PMYC) program on autonomy behavior of children trained to be mediators and on children mediated by trained peers. Previous findings have revealed higher levels of mediational teaching style and higher cognitive modifiability, a trait we believe to be associated with autonomy. The sample was composed of 40 pupils (20 pairs), randomly assigned to experimental or control groups (10 pairs each). The mediator in each pair was from third grade and the learner from first grade. The experimental children received instruction in the PMYC program, whereas the control children received general preparation for peer-assisted learning. Following the PMYC intervention, both groups participated in a peer-mediation condition. The interactions were videotaped and analyzed by the Observation of Autonomy Behavior Protocol. Experimental group children (mediators and learners) received significantly higher scores on autonomy behavior criteria than did the control group children.

Denaturing gradient gel electrophoresis (DGGE) analysis of 16S rRNA gene has been regarded as one of powerful tools for gaining insight into the bacterial diversity of intestinal system. In the present study, hyperlipidemia model was constructed in rat according to the tests of blood lipids. Fecal samples of rats were collected after 60d feeding, and DGGE was used to investigate the diversities of intestinal bacteria in the artificially-induced hyperlipidemia rats and normal rats. The results showed that two patterns had similarities, but there were also some different bacteria communities. Moreover, control group had much more bands than model group on gel, showing species in intestinal of model rats might be deduced by hyperlipidemia. It will be helpful to explore the relationship between hyperlipidemia and intestinal flora.

Abstract The studies involved gilts 6 weeks pre-partum allocated into the control and experimental groups. The experimental group received vitamin C at the dose of 2.5g/100 kg b.w./day. Faeces for analyses were collected for 3- and 6- week period of vitamin C dietary inclusion. The faecal material underwent quantitative and qualitative bacteriological evaluation. The count of Enterobacteriaceae was evaluated. The qualitative examination of these bacteria was made using the micro-plate method API 20E. Feed supplemented with vitamin C contributed to a statistically significant decline of the total bacterial count of Enterobacteriaceae in faeces. The qualitative bacterial analyses showed the presence of E. coli, Providecia sp., Proteus sp., and Salmonella sp. in the control and experimental groups. Enterobacter sp. was recovered only in the control group, while Lactobacillus sp. in the experimental group. The dietary administration of vitamin C significantly decreased the number of the studied bacterial species, except Salmonella rods. No statistically significant differences in the number of most blood morphotic elements following the 6- week supply of vitamin C were found; only the granulocyte count significantly increased, while lymphocyte numbers declined. Ascorbic acid inhibited the growth of pathogenic intestinal flora and reduced the pathogenic and relatively pathogenic bacteria count in the gastrointestinal tract and notably contributed to enhanced growth of beneficial bacteria.

In order to explore the changes of intestinal flora and serum levels of relevant substances in patients with gastric cancer before and after surgery with carbon nanoparticle laparoscopy, a total of 180 patients with early distal gastric cancer who adopted laparoscopic radical gastrectomy for distal gastric cancer in the general surgery department of TCM Hospital of Shi Jia Zhuang City from January 2018 to January 2020 were selected and randomly divided into two groups: traditional laparoscopic operation (control group) and carbon nanoparticle laparoscopic operation (experimental group) were adopted for treatment for the two groups, respectively. Postoperative evaluation included the difference between the two groups in the operative time, the efficiency of intraoperative lymph node dissection, and the number of lymph node detection. The adverse reactions, changes of intestinal flora before and after surgery in the two groups, and the serum levels of epidermal growth factor receptor (EGFR), interleukin-32 (IL-32), and gastrin 17 were evaluated. In the experimental group, the success rate of carbon nanoparticle tracer black staining reached 100%, and the operation time of the experimental group was significantly shorter than that of the control group ( P < 0.05 ). The lymph node detection rate of the experimental group was higher than that of the control group ( P < 0.05 ), but there was no significant difference in the lymph node metastasis rate between the two groups ( P > 0.05 ). The sentinel lymph node sensitivity of the experimental group reached 92.3%, and the specificity, accuracy, and positive and negative prediction rates reached 100%; the experimental group patients were with an obviously higher incidence of level I-II gastrointestinal reaction ( P < 0.05 ). Postoperative increases in Bifidobacteria and Lactobacillus were observed in both groups, while decreases in Enterococcus and Escherichia coli were observed in both groups ( P < 0.05 ). Moreover, the degree of increase and decrease in the experimental group was greater than that in the control group ( P < 0.05 ). The serum levels of EGFR, IL-32, and gastrin 17 in the two groups were significantly lower than those in the control group on 3 d, 7 d, and 15 d after surgery ( P < 0.05 ). In the radical gastrectomy for distal gastric cancer, carbon nanoparticle laparoscopy was not only helpful for the localization of small tumors but also for the thorough dissection of lymph nodes after the surgery, and the postoperative adverse reactions of carbon nanoparticle laparoscopy were also less, which was of great significance for the improvement of intestinal flora and the reduction of serum levels of EGFR, IL-32, and gastrin 17 in gastric cancer patients.
